The new cruise terminal at Long Beach is also home to the Queen Mary, once an elegant transatlantic ocean liner, now a hotel. Check in a day early and spend the night before your cruise. You'll enjoy fireworks on summer Saturday nights, a free self guided tour and admission to the Queen Mary attraction.
